Discover Þingvellir National Park’s Unique Tectonic Landscape

The journey begins with a visit to Þingvellir National Park, located on the northern shore of Lake Þingvallavatn. This UNESCO site is part of the Atlantic Ocean ridge, where the tectonic plates of North America and Eurasia meet, creating visible fissures and rifts.

The one-hour stop is free of admission fees, allowing you to explore the rugged landscapes and learn about its historic significance as the site of Iceland’s ancient parliament. The scenery here is dramatic, with rocky formations and clear waters that showcase the geological forces shaping the island. It’s an ideal first stop for those interested in geology and history.

Experience the Power of Geysers in Action at Geysir

Golden Circle Private Tour in Iceland - Experience the Power of Geysers in Action at Geysir

Next, the tour heads to the Geysir Geothermal Area in the Haukadalur valley. This hot springs area features two major geysers: the dormant Great Geysir and the active Strokkur, which erupts approximately every 5-10 minutes.

A two-hour stop allows plenty of time to witness the spectacular eruptions and explore the surrounding geothermal features. The area is free of admission fees, and the lively bubbling springs and steaming vents offer excellent photo opportunities. Visitors can also learn about geothermal activity and the science behind these natural wonders, making this stop both educational and visually captivating.

Stand in Awe at Gullfoss Waterfall

Golden Circle Private Tour in Iceland - Stand in Awe at Gullfoss Waterfall

The tour concludes with a visit to Gullfoss, or the Golden Falls, located in the Hvítá River canyon. Recognized as one of Iceland’s most beautiful waterfalls, Gullfoss cascades over two tiers into a rugged canyon below.

This one-hour stop offers stunning views and photo opportunities, with pathways that allow close-up views of the roaring water. The proximity of Geysir and Gullfoss makes it easy to see both in a short visit, with only about 10 minutes of travel between them. The sight of the waterfall, especially when the sun hits the spray, is truly impressive.

Practical Logistics and Comfort

Golden Circle Private Tour in Iceland - Practical Logistics and Comfort

The door-to-door pickup service means you can relax knowing transportation is arranged from your Reykjavik address. The private vehicle ensures a comfortable ride and gives you the chance to enjoy scenic views during transit.

Travel times between stops are manageable, with approximately 45 minutes between Þingvellir and Geysir, and 10 minutes between Geysir and Gullfoss. The return trip from Gullfoss to Reykjavik takes about 1 hour and 45 minutes, allowing a leisurely pace to end the day.
